Product Overview: ADC08200CIMT by Texas Instruments
The ADC08200CIMT is a high-performance, 8-bit analog-to-digital converter (ADC) developed by Texas Instruments, a leader in semiconductor design and manufacturing. This ADC is designed to meet the demanding needs of high-speed data acquisition systems, offering a remarkable sampling rate of up to 200 Mega samples per second (MSPS).
Key Features:
- High-Speed Performance: With a conversion rate of 200 MSPS, the ADC08200CIMT provides rapid data conversion, making it ideal for applications requiring high-speed signal processing such as communication systems, medical imaging, and digital storage oscilloscopes.
- Resolution: This ADC offers an 8-bit resolution, ensuring precise digital representation of the input analog signal.
- Low Power Consumption: Designed for efficiency, the ADC08200CIMT operates with a low power consumption of just 90 mW at 200 MSPS, which is significantly lower than many competing ADCs, thereby aiding in power-sensitive applications.
- Input Bandwidth: It features a full-power input bandwidth of 750 MHz, making it suitable for digitizing high-frequency signals without significant attenuation or distortion.
- Output Format: The digital output is provided in a parallel LVDS (Low-Voltage Differential Signaling) format, which minimizes digital noise and is ideal for maintaining signal integrity over longer distances.
- Package Type: The device comes in a compact 48-pin TSSOP (Thin Shrink Small Outline Package), allowing for space-saving integration into a variety of electronic systems.
